Jump to content

Guns N Roses - Wembley Arena

atom heart mother

Recommended Posts

Isn't Wembley a soccer stadium and fits about 70,000? or is this a different venue, isn't Wembly the place the freddie mercury show was held

That's Wembley stadium, the concert is at Wembley Arena, across the road from it. Under the same management though.

Link to comment
Share on other sites

This topic is now closed to further replies.
  • Recently Browsing   0 members

    • No registered users viewing this page.
  • Create New...